What if a single engineering decision changed the way the world controls thousands of pounds of moving steel?
The Jake Brake Story: They Solved One Problem… and Created Another takes you deep inside one of the most misunderstood innovations in diesel engine history. This is not just a technical explanation—it is a gripping journey into real-world danger, engineering frustration, and the relentless search for a solution to a life-threatening problem in heavy trucking.
Long before modern safety systems, drivers depended entirely on friction brakes to control massive trucks on steep descents. When those brakes failed, the consequences were immediate and often irreversible. Out of this danger came a bold idea: what if the engine itself could help slow the vehicle?
This book unpacks how that idea was born, how it was developed, and how it evolved into a system that reshaped diesel engine braking forever. But innovation rarely comes without conflict. What began as a breakthrough soon sparked debate, resistance, and long-standing controversy across the trucking industry.
Inside this book, you will discover:
• The real problem that pushed engineers to rethink braking entirely
• How early experiments led to a breakthrough in engine-based braking
• The engineering mindset behind one of diesel’s most important systems
• Why the Jake Brake remains both a safety advancement and a point of debate
If you are a trucking enthusiast, diesel engine fan, mechanical engineering reader, or someone who enjoys real-world innovation stories, this book pulls you straight into the tension between necessity and invention.
It is a story of risk, resistance, and reinvention—where solving one problem opened the door to another.
Read this book to understand the hidden engineering story behind a sound every trucker knows… but few truly understand.
